Background
An environmental and behavioral economist, Dr. C. Anna Spurlock is a Research Scientist and Deputy Department Head in the Systems and Energy Technologies Analysis (SETA) Department at Berkeley Lab. She is the head of the Berkeley Lab Sustainable Transportation Initiative.
